Cultural Stone Testing

Cultural stone, often used in architecture and interior design for its aesthetic appeal and historical significance, requires rigorous testing to ensure its quality and safety. This article will explore the various aspects of cultural stone testing, including the detection projects, scope, methods, and instruments used in the process.

Detection Projects

Cultural stone testing covers a range of projects to evaluate different properties of the stone. These projects include:

  • Physical Properties: Testing for hardness, density, and porosity.
  • Chemical Composition: Analysis of mineral content and potential contaminants.
  • Weathering Resistance: Evaluating the stone's ability to withstand environmental factors.
  • Structural Integrity: Assessing the stone's strength and durability.
  • Color and Texture Consistency: Ensuring uniformity across batches for aesthetic purposes.

Detection Scope

The scope of cultural stone testing is comprehensive, encompassing:

  • Raw Material Evaluation: Before any processing, the raw stone is tested for its inherent qualities.
  • Processed Stone Quality: Post-processing, the stone is tested for any changes in quality.
  • Installation Materials: Adhesives, sealants, and other installation materials are tested for compatibility.
  • Environmental Impact: Assessing the stone's impact on the surrounding environment.

Detection Methods

Various methods are employed in cultural stone testing to ensure accuracy and reliability:

  • Visual Inspection: Initial assessment of the stone's appearance and texture.
  • Dimensional Measurements: Ensuring the stone meets specified size requirements.
  • Abrasion Testing: Determining the stone's resistance to wear and tear.
  • Compressive Strength Testing: Measuring the stone's ability to withstand pressure.
  • Water Absorption Rate: Testing how much water the stone can absorb, which affects its durability.
  • pH Testing: Assessing the stone's acidity or alkalinity, important for its reactivity with other materials.

Detection Instruments

State-of-the-art instruments are used in cultural stone testing to provide precise measurements and analysis:

  • Microscopes: For detailed examination of the stone's surface and internal structure.
  • Compression Testing Machines: To apply and measure the force required to break or deform the stone.
  • Abrasion Testers: Devices that simulate wear and measure the stone's resistance.
  • Spectrophotometers: Used to analyze the stone's color and ensure consistency.
  • pH Meters: For measuring the acidity or alkalinity of the stone.
  • Porosity Testers: To determine how porous the stone is, affecting its water absorption rate.
